When there are no words, there is always poetry. You know what I mean. When the literal fails us, the figurative remains. Images charged with emotion and forged from memory and experience fly onto the page with unbridled urgency. Then the work begins – the weeding, the trimming, the selecting and tying of loose ends. The poet’s toolbox is language, and the motivation is life.
